  The Butterfly Effect – Dare to Believe Change Is Possible In this closing episode of our 28-week journey through She's Still There, Candis and Theresa invite you to pause, reflect, and dare to believe that real change is possible. Together, they explore the powerful image of The Butterfly Effect—the idea that even the smallest choices, prayers, and steps of faith can create a ripple of transformation in your life. From moments of rejection and doubt to choosing forgiveness and courage, every "small flap of your wings" matters. God is using your drifts, detours, and struggles to create something beautiful, purposeful, and lasting. Through prayer, scripture, and heartfelt conversation, this episode will encourage you to: 🦋 See the significance of your small steps. 🦋 Trust God's process of transformation. 🦋 Embrace your uniqueness as part of His divine design. 🦋 Believe again that she's still there—the woman God created you to be. Scriptures: Psalm 51:10 Romans 12:2 2 Corinthians 5:17 👉🏽 Takeaway Truth: Your process is part of your promise. The butterfly effect is already at work in you—keep flapping your wings.
